Q: Is 130,242,664 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 130,242,664 is not a prime number.

Why is 130,242,664 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 130242664 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 37 74 148 296 440,009 880,018 1,760,036 3,520,072 16,280,333 32,560,666 65,121,332 and 130,242,664, with no remainder.

Since 130,242,664 cannot be divided by just 1 and 130,242,664, it is not a prime number.
